eSATA drive shows up empty and as four removable disk drives

I have an eSATA drive that has stopped functioning properly. I was trying unsuccessfully to install some completely unrelated software when I noticed that my eSATA drive was presenting differently. Under My Computer it now said that the drive was empty and there were four drives that appeared that said "Removable Disk (G)", "Removable Disk (H)", "Removable Disk (I)", and "Removable Disk (J)". When I select my eSATA drive, it says 'folder empty'. When I select one of the removable disk drives it says "Please insert a disk into removable disk (?). Whenever I reboot the computer with the eSATA drive disconnected, all five disk drives go away.

I don't remember changing any settings or anything like that. Thanks. One thing is odd that in device manager, the eSATA drive comes up as a SCSI drive. The device manager shows it as "WDC WD10EADS-65M2B1 SCSI Disk Device", but it is actually a "WDC WD500F032".

I was trying to figure out why it was showing 4 removable drives. If you motherboard had an add-in card with 4 eSATA ports I might suspect that the card had a problem. If the enclosure had internal connections for 4 drives then I would be looking more at the enclosure as the problem. The PCI card with the eSATA ports likely required drivers, if you didn't install them Windows did. I might look for newer ones, either on the CD that came with it or on the manufacturers web site. My best guess though is that the drive inside the enclosure or the electronics in the enclosure have failed. If you can I'd try plugging it into a different PC to see what happens.

Do you have a card reader inbuilt into the case?

EDIT: I wouldn't be concerned that it shows as a SCSI Disk. My e-SATA shows the same and works fine. I think this just the way the MB or enclosure controller reports it.

They show up as "Compact Flash USB Device", "MS/MS-Pro USB Device", "Generic- SD/MMC USB Device" and "Generic- SM/xD-Picture USB Device".
These drives can generally show up if you have a card reader connected. Have you ever seen these listed before?

Are you plugging it in while the computer is on?
Have you tried booting with it already connected and switched on?
Are you plugging it in while the e-SATA drive is on?

Can you try the e-SATA drive in a different computer, a friends maybe? If it does not work my guess would be a corrupted disk, partition table or a quick format has been preformed. Although it doesn't explain the other four drives and why they dissappear when the e-SATA is removed.
